In today’s rapidly evolving automotive industry, choosing the right software partner has become just as important as selecting the right hardware. Cars are no longer just mechanical machines; they are intelligent, connected, and deeply integrated with digital ecosystems. From GPS navigation and vehicle diagnostics to EV charging management and autonomous assistance systems, modern vehicles rely heavily on advanced software.
This is why finding the best automotive software development company near you is a critical decision that directly impacts safety, performance, and innovation.
Whether you’re an automotive manufacturer, fleet operator, dealership, mobility startup, or a business planning to build software for vehicles, this complete guide will walk you through everything you need to know before selecting the ideal technology partner.
Why Automotive Software Matters More Than Ever
A decade ago, software in cars was limited to basic infotainment or navigation. Today, it has become the brain of the vehicle. With the rise of electric vehicles, connected systems, IoT, predictive maintenance, and autonomous technologies, the demand for reliable and innovative automotive software has skyrocketed.
Modern software for vehicles helps businesses:
-
Improve driver safety
-
Automate fleet management
-
Enhance vehicle performance
-
Offer real-time analytics
-
Integrate smart sensors and IoT devices
-
Deliver a smoother in-car experience
-
Reduce maintenance costs
Because of this, the company you choose must understand not only software development but also the depth of automotive engineering.
Understanding What an Automotive Software Development Company Actually Does
A professional automotive software development company provides end-to-end digital solutions tailored for the automotive sector. These companies specialize in building and maintaining systems that power modern vehicles, mobility apps, and automotive businesses.
Typical services include:
1. Vehicle Diagnostics & Monitoring
Software that provides real-time updates on engine health, battery status, temperature readings, and predictive maintenance alerts.
2. Connected Car Systems
Integrating vehicles with cloud servers, mobile apps, and IoT devices to enable remote control, tracking, and communication.
3. Infotainment & Navigation Systems
User-friendly interfaces, multimedia controls, voice assistant integration, and smart navigation features.
4. Electric Vehicle (EV) Solutions
Battery management systems (BMS), EV charging station communication, and smart energy monitoring.
5. Fleet Management Platforms
Tracking, route optimization, driver scorecards, and fuel efficiency analytics.
6. Autonomous & ADAS Features
Lane assist, collision warnings, sensor fusion, and automated parking functionalities.
7. Mobility & Ride-Sharing Apps
Apps for taxis, ride-sharing, car rentals, and smart urban transportation.
A top-tier company doesn’t just write code—it understands how automotive hardware, electronics, and safety standards work together with smart software.
How to Find the Best Automotive Software Development Company Near You
Choosing the right partner can feel overwhelming, especially with the number of technology companies claiming to be “industry leaders.” But with a strategic approach, you can easily identify the right fit.
Below are the essential steps to help you find a reliable and experienced automotive software partner near you.
1. Start With Local Search and Industry Listings
Begin with a simple strategy: identify companies in your region using:
-
Google Maps
-
Local business directories
-
LinkedIn searches
-
Automotive industry listings
-
Tech community groups
Searching “automotive software development company near me” or “software for vehicles developers in my city” can give you a list of potential companies.
Local companies are easier to meet in person, collaborate with, and build long-term relationships.
2. Check Their Expertise in Automotive Technology
Not every software company understands automotive standards. You need a team that is experienced with:
-
CAN bus & automotive communication protocols
-
OBD-II systems
-
Vehicle data logging
-
ISO 26262 (functional safety)
-
Automotive cybersecurity standards
-
EV charging protocols
-
IoT integration
-
Cloud architecture for connected vehicles
If they lack these competencies, they may deliver a general software platform that doesn’t align with automotive engineering requirements.
3. Review Their Portfolio and Case Studies
A trustworthy company should show real examples of work they have completed. Look for:
-
Telematics systems
-
Connected car apps
-
Fleet management tools
-
EV charging software
-
Vehicle monitoring dashboards
-
Custom automotive mobile apps
Case studies prove the company can solve real-world automotive challenges—not just theoretical ones.
If a company has worked with automotive brands, OEMs, or mobility startups, that’s an excellent sign.
4. Evaluate Their Technology Stack
Modern automotive innovation requires a strong foundation. Ask about their expertise in:
-
AI & Machine Learning
-
Cloud platforms (AWS, Azure, Google Cloud)
-
Programming languages like C++, Python, Java, and embedded C
-
IoT frameworks
-
Big data analytics
-
Mobile app development technologies
-
Automotive embedded systems
The best company for developing software for vehicles will have a flexible and forward-thinking technology stack.
5. Look for Certifications and Compliance Standards
Automotive software must adhere to strict safety and quality guidelines. Certifications to look for include:
-
ISO 26262 – Functional safety
-
ASPICE – Automotive software process improvement
-
ISO 21434 – Automotive cybersecurity
-
IATF 16949 – Quality management
Compliance ensures the company knows how to build software that is reliable and safe to use in real vehicles.
6. Consider Their Industry Reputation
Reputation matters in tech—especially in automotive. Be sure to check:
-
Online reviews
-
Testimonials
-
Client ratings
-
References from previous customers
-
Awards or recognitions
A company that consistently delivers high-quality solutions will always have a strong online presence and positive reviews.
7. Evaluate Communication and Project Transparency
A great software partner communicates clearly, frequently, and professionally. During early discussions, pay attention to:
-
How well they understand your business goals
-
Their willingness to explain technical details
-
Their dedication to transparency
-
How fast they reply
-
Whether they offer clear development roadmaps
Poor communication early on is a red flag.
8. Discuss Pricing, Contracts, and Delivery Timelines
Quality automotive software requires proper investment.
Avoid companies that give extremely low quotes—they usually compromise on quality, security, or deadlines.
A reliable company will provide:
-
Clear pricing models
-
Transparent timelines
-
Milestone-based development
-
Written contracts
-
Post-launch support
The goal is to find a partner, not just a vendor.
9. Check Their Post-Development Support Services
Automotive software isn’t a one-time project. Cars, fleets, and mobility apps require ongoing:
-
Updates
-
Bug fixes
-
Security patches
-
Feature upgrades
-
Cloud maintenance
-
Data analytics tuning
Ensure the company offers long-term support to help your solution grow over time.
Why Choosing the Right Automotive Software Company Matters
A high-quality development partner can transform your automotive business by providing strong, scalable, and user-friendly solutions. On the other hand, choosing an inexperienced or unqualified company can lead to:
-
System failures
-
Safety issues
-
Data breaches
-
Poor integration
-
Costly redevelopment
-
Loss of customer trust
Because software for vehicles directly impacts safety and performance, the stakes are extremely high.
Benefits of Working With the Best Automotive Software Company Near You
1. Easier Communication and Collaboration
Local companies allow you to have in-person meetings, faster communication, and a smoother development process.
2. Better Understanding of Local Market Needs
A company located in your region understands your:
-
Audience
-
Regulations
-
Automotive usage patterns
-
Business challenges
3. Faster Support and Maintenance
If an issue arises, a nearby team can assist much quicker.
4. Trustworthy Long-Term Partnership
Proximity builds trust, making it easier to collaborate on long-term projects.
Red Flags to Avoid When Choosing an Automotive Software Partner
Be cautious of companies that:
-
Have no real automotive experience
-
Avoid sharing case studies
-
Offer unclear pricing
-
Overpromise unrealistic timelines
-
Don’t follow safety or compliance standards
-
Lack embedded systems knowledge
-
Cannot explain their technology stack
-
Offer only generic software solutions
Choosing the wrong partner can cost you time, money, and credibility.
Final Thoughts
Finding the best automotive software development company near you requires careful research, technical evaluation, and clear communication. Don’t rush the decision—your software partner will play a crucial role in shaping the digital future of your automotive business.
Whether you're building software for vehicles, designing a fleet management platform, launching a mobility startup, or enhancing the connected features of modern cars, the right company will help you innovate safely and efficiently.
A reliable automotive software development partner isn’t just a vendor—they’re a long-term ally in your technological journey. Take your time, compare options, ask the right questions, and choose a team that aligns with your vision.